Lowenbrau Helles Lager is one of the finest and most popular German beers on the market and for good reason. Lowenbrau Beer has been brewed since 1383.
L?wenbr?u is still produced in Munich, Germany. This best selling German Beer has a refreshing yet characteristic taste. With it being slightly dry, spicy, with a trace of malt and delicately bitter, it makes for the most moorish taste.
5.2% ABV.

Bavarian tradition, the archetype of the Munich beer, you can taste its history – this is Hofbräu Dunkel. Long before wheat beers and lagers wetted the throats of Germans, the bottom-fermented dark beer was quenching the thirst of Munich residents. The first beer, which was served in the "Braune Hofbräuhaus", still satisfies to this day with its roasted, hoppy taste and the subtle malty finish.
5.5% ABV

"For golden moments by the fireplace: "Mein Aventinus" - the wholehearted, dark ruby coloured wheat beer, intensive and fiery, warming, well-balanced and tender. Bavaria's oldest wheat "Doppelbock" - brewed since 1907! Its sturdy body in combination with its sweet malty aroma is an invitation to profound indulgence - an ingenious blend with a strong body. Perfectly matches rustic dishes, dark roasts and sweet desserts." - Brewers note.
8.2% ABV.
